Pairing and  connecting with other  BLUETOOTH devices
Pairing is  the process  required to create a link  between BLUETOOTH devices to allow wireless connection.
You must pair a device with the headset to be able to make  a BLUETOOTH connection for the first time.
Before  you start  pairing  operation,  make  sure  that:
The  BLUETOOTH device is  placed  within 1 m (3 feet)  of the headset.
The  headset is  charged sufficiently.

Connecting to a paired BLUETOOTH device
1 .  Turn on the headset.
Press and hold the POWER  button for about  2 seconds.
Make  sure  that the indicator (blue) flashes after  you release the button.
Check the connection status on the BLUETOOTH device. If not connected, proceed to step 2.
2 .  Make  the BLUETOOTH connection from the BLUETOOTH device.
For details, refer to the operating instructions supplied  with your  BLUETOOTH device.

Hint
The  above  procedure  is  an example. For details, refer to the operating instructions supplied  with your  Android
smartphone.
Note
If you connect  an Android  smartphone with [Phone audio ] (HFP),  the remaining battery charge of the headset will not
be displayed  correctly on an iPhone.
